We were so thrilled to welcome our local MP for Dewsbury, Paula Sherriff, to our premises, yesterday. She was accompanied by Karen Fox of the Entice Project, which is the organisation that has brought a great many apprentices to various departments within our company.

Paula is a great believer in apprenticeships and ensuring that young people are given opportunities to suit their individual ambitions. “Offering apprenticeships is key. It’s important that all young people are working towards their vocation, rather than just university”, she said during her visit to Interior Goods Direct.

Paula Sherriff: Curtains & roman blinds floor

Dewsbury Labour MP Paula Sherriff visits our roman blinds floor with Karen from the Entice Project

We showed her around our various departments, finally stopping at our curtains and roman blinds production floor (which is right on the very top floor of our factory). The moment we mentioned that this was where we manufactured our roman blinds, Paula gleefully declared “Oh! I’m a roman fan. I’m a roman blinds fan.” Imagine our joy at hearing this news!

After her visit, Paula wrote on Facebook: “I was pleased to attend the impressive premises of Interior Goods Direct at Grange Moor yesterday. This business started off as a small enterprise and now employs nearly 200 staff as one of the UK’s leading blinds manufacturers.

I was delighted to hear that the company are making significant investment into our young people by offering quality apprenticeships and was able to chat with some of those apprentices during my visit.”

It was a pleasure to give such a down-to-earth and genuine politician a tour around our departments.
